To illustrate the word "blasphemy," you can follow these steps:

1. Understand the meaning: Blasphemy refers to showing disrespect or irreverence towards something considered sacred or holy. It can involve speaking or acting in a way that is offensive or disrespectful towards religious beliefs, deities, or religious figures.

2. Research the concept: Get familiar with different aspects of religious symbolism, icons, or figures that are considered sacred within various religions and cultures. This will help you create a more accurate and impactful illustration.

3. Choose a style: Decide on the style that suits your idea best. You could opt for a realistic illustration or go for a more abstract or symbolic representation, depending on your intended message and personal artistic style.

4. Elements of the illustration: Consider what elements you want to include to convey the concept of blasphemy. This could involve imagery representing religious symbols or figures, actions, or words that are disrespectful or offensive.

5. Sketch and refine: Start with rough sketches to visualize your ideas and experiment with different compositions. Refine and improve upon your preliminary sketches until you are satisfied with the overall concept.

6. Finalize the artwork: Once you have settled on a composition, transfer your drawing onto a final art surface (paper, canvas, etc.) using appropriate materials (pencils, pens, paints, etc.). Pay attention to details, color choices, and overall composition.

Remember, when illustrating potentially sensitive topics like blasphemy, it's important to be mindful of cultural sensitivities and to approach the subject with respect and understanding.
